Charise Sowells is a multifaceted award-winning storyteller who has written multiple musical scripts for shows such as CoComelon on Netflix and Vida the Vet - coming soon on BBC/Netflix/Treehouse. She has also written for a new Nickelodeon show and worked as a Creative Consultant on projects at Disney via her company, Unabashed Productions. Her original music compositions have been featured by media outlets across the globe, including NPR Music who once called her “amazing”. A full length play she wrote, (562), was adapted into a feature film and a one act play she wrote called AN OCEAN IN MY SOUL had a sold out world premiere at the Santa Monica Playhouse followed by a successful encore run. Her theater, film, and TV scripts have placed in contests hosted by Final Draft, ScreenCraft, WeScreenplay, Your Script Produced, and Stage 32. The short film she made during the pandemic titled SUN TEA, won awards in several film festivals both regionally and abroad. Charise is a New York University Tisch School of the Arts and Orange County School of the Arts alumna, having graduated with honors and awards. She hails from St. Paul, Minnesota but has lived all over the USA and aspires to move abroad.
